Edinburgh Castle Facts
Edinburgh Castle is Scotland’s most visited attraction and a UNESCO World Heritage Site, having survived 26 sieges over its 1000-year history.
This iconic fortress features the Scottish National War Memorial and other military monuments. Visitors can explore the grand courtyards and museums within the castle walls, learning about its historical significance and connections to figures like Mary Queen of Scots.
With its strategic location atop an imposing volcanic rock, Edinburgh Castle has played a pivotal role in Scotland’s tumultuous past, standing as a testament to the country’s resilience and national pride.
